Always verify the engineer's Gas Safe copyright before hiring them for any work in your property. It's against the law for anyone to do gas-related work without being registered on the Gas Safe register.

They're Gas Safe registered

Gas Safe registration is a assurance that the most skilled gas boiler engineers have the credentials and experience to perform their work safely. It is illegal to work on an appliance that is gas-powered without having it registered with the Gas Safe Register, and there are about 60 deaths caused by carbon monoxide poisoning every year in England and Wales.

Employing an unregistered gas engineer could lead to serious consequences, including damage to your heating system, costly repairs and inefficient energy use. It is essential to find a qualified professional gas engineer near me who is registered with the Gas Safe Register.

You can verify the registration of an engineer by texting Gas and the engineer's seven-digit licence number to 85080. You can also request a copy of the engineer's licence card in case you are worried about their status.

Gas boiler engineers are experts read more who install, repair and service gas-powered heating equipment and systems. They are trained on everything from water heating systems to central heating systems, gas cookers and radiators. They can also diagnose problems and offer solutions to their clients. Some gas engineers prefer to work for themselves, while others are employed by heating or plumbing companies. The career of a gas engineer begins with completing check here a level three gas qualification in a college or an apprenticeship. Once they have completed the course the gas engineer must successfully pass their ACS examinations and be accepted more info on the Gas Safety Register. Additional qualifications can be earned to specialize in a certain area.

The cost of a boiler repair depends on many aspects, including the location you reside in and how complicated the task is. Typically, a gas and heating engineer charges an hourly rate ranging from PS40 to PS70. They may charge more if they're called out for an emergency or if the job is more complicated. Additional fees may be incurred for equipment removal or the upgrading of gas or ventilation lines.
